car rear door

The car rear door is an essential component of modern vehicle design, serving as both a functional entry point and a critical safety feature. This integral part of the vehicle's structure provides convenient access to the back seats and cargo area while maintaining structural integrity and passenger protection. Modern car rear doors incorporate advanced materials and engineering, featuring reinforced steel frames, impact-absorbing zones, and sophisticated locking mechanisms. These doors are typically equipped with child safety locks, power windows with anti-pinch technology, and weather-sealing systems that prevent water and noise infiltration. The design often includes ergonomic handles, both interior and exterior, positioned for optimal accessibility. Many contemporary models feature smart entry systems, allowing hands-free operation through key fob detection or foot-motion sensors. The door's construction also integrates multiple safety features, including side-impact beams and crumple zones, designed to protect passengers during collisions. Additionally, the rear door's design considers aerodynamics, contributing to the vehicle's overall fuel efficiency and reducing wind noise during operation.

Advanced Safety Integration

Advanced Safety Integration

Modern car rear doors represent the pinnacle of automotive safety engineering, incorporating multiple layers of protection for passengers. The core structure features high-strength steel reinforcements strategically placed to absorb and distribute impact forces during collisions. Side-impact beams run horizontally through the door, providing crucial protection against lateral crashes. The door's design includes crumple zones that deform in a controlled manner during impacts, redirecting force away from the passenger compartment. Advanced locking mechanisms prevent unwanted opening during accidents, while child safety locks add an extra layer of protection for young passengers. The door's frame is engineered to maintain its structural integrity even under severe stress, contributing to the vehicle's overall safety cage concept.
Smart Access Technology

Smart Access Technology

The integration of smart access technology in car rear doors represents a significant advancement in convenience and functionality. These systems utilize proximity sensors that detect the presence of the key fob, automatically unlocking the door when approached. Hands-free opening capabilities allow users to access the vehicle by simply waving a foot under the bumper, particularly useful when carrying packages or managing children. The smart system also includes anti-pinch protection for power windows and automatic door closure, preventing accidents and injuries. Memory position settings can be programmed for multiple users, adjusting mirror positions and seat settings automatically upon entry. These features are complemented by customizable access settings through smartphone integration.
Environmental and Comfort Design

Environmental and Comfort Design

Car rear doors are engineered with a focus on environmental efficiency and passenger comfort. The aerodynamic profile minimizes air resistance, contributing to improved fuel economy and reduced emissions. Advanced sealing systems create an almost hermetic barrier against external elements, significantly reducing noise pollution and maintaining interior climate control efficiency. The door's construction incorporates eco-friendly materials that are both durable and recyclable, aligning with sustainability goals. Acoustic dampening layers within the door structure create a premium cabin experience by minimizing road and wind noise. The design also considers ergonomic factors, with optimized handle placement and door weight for effortless operation by users of all ages.
